Syntric provides leading PropTech services which focus on operational technology within the built environment. Syntric service the commercial, retail, residential and industrial sectors, offering leading solutions designed to assist our customers in achieving their strategic asset management goals. Syntric focuses on integration and innovation and delivers solutions which advance Operational Technology (OT), whilst safeguarding assets against cyber attack and obsolescence. Cyber Security, Networking (ICN or BSN), IoT Integration and return-to-work strategies are our core competencies. Syntric has six core service lines, designed to advance operational technology in essential aspects of the built environment. SyntricConsult taps into our network of specialists to deliver a range of unique advisory services for your building. Know your assets, minimise risk and make informed capital planning decisions. Networks are the backbone of your building. We bring siloed systems together to form one integrated platform, supporting your Operational Technology. Our cyber security service secures everything coming in and out of these networks. It keeps your operational technology and other critical computer systems safe. Improving air quality is front of mind for many Australians. We provide systems that measure, regulate and improve air quality, as well as reducing pathogen transmission. Through the provision of touchless security and monitoring solutions, we help keep the building and those entering it safe. IoT integration ensures both new and existing technologies work together, contributing to the operational technology environment overall.
